AThere is a presumption that where two agricultural properties are divided by a hedge and a ditch or a bank and ditch, the boundary is along the far side of the ditch from the hedge or bank. The riparian responsibilities under law are: To pass on water flow without obstruction, pollution or diversion that would affect the rights of others. Be aware the title deeds for the property may not show the watercourse within your property boundary. The best known boundary presumption is the ditch and hedge rule, which is that in the absence of evidence to the contrary, where two properties are separated by a ditch and a hedge the boundary is presumed to be on the far side of the ditch from the hedge. Although it is usual practice to apply the hedge-and-ditch rule to confirm boundary ownership, the presumption applies only where there is no conflicting evidence: namely, if the deeds clearly set out the boundary position and ownership, this will take precedence over any presumptions. There are exceptions to the hedge-and-ditch presumption for example, if the ditch is natural, if there are two ditches either side of the hedge or where the land was conveyed/transferred by reference to an ordnance survey plan. Where the presumption applies, the boundary is the far lip of the ditch from the side with the hedge and therefore would include both banks, so the owner of the hedge would also own the whole of the ditch and the banks of it up to the top of the far side of the ditch from the hedge.
